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Hebden Bridge to Skewen start from as little as £54.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Hebden Bridge to Skewen are available for £195.50 one way, or £390.90 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Station Facilities and Services

Hebden Bridge station offers a comprehensive suite of facilities to ensure a smooth journey. The ticket office operates from 06:40 to 20: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:40 to 17:00 on Sundays. For those who need flexibility, ticket machines are available and accept both cash and card payments. If you've purchased tickets online, simply collect them from the ticket machine.

The station is thoughtfully designed with accessibility in mind. It is classified as a Category A station, meaning it provides step-free access throughout, including lift access to both platforms. This makes it friendly for scooters and wheelchairs. While there are no tactile pavings, staff are available to assist during peak times to help guide visually impaired passengers.

For those needing assistance, staff are on hand during the same hours as the ticket office. If the station is unstaffed, travelers can use the assistance helpline at 0800 200 6060. Safety is a priority, with CCTV cameras positioned throughout the station to ensure a secure environment.

Travel Connections

Hebden Bridge station connects seamlessly with other modes of transport, making onward travel stress-free. For bus connections, simply head to the bus stop adjacent to the station. Taxis can be organized via the convenient Cab4You service, ensuring you can tailor your journey to suit your needs.

Although there is no bicycle hire available at the station, avid cyclists will find plenty of secure bicycle storage with CCTV surveillance, providing 26 spaces that includes lockers and stands.

Facilities and Amenities at Skewen Train Station

Skewen station embraces the notion of uncomplicated travel. While it does not have a ticket office or ticket machines, passengers are encouraged to plan ahead by purchasing their tickets online. The station is equipped with an induction loop for those with hearing impairments. Information is relayed through departure and arrival screens, with announcements ensuring no one misses their connection.

Accessibility is a priority at Skewen, with step-free access enabling seamless movement across platforms for all travelers. This station, situated conveniently on Station Road, boasts ramps with handrails that facilitate access to both Platform 1, for journeys to Swansea, and Platform 2, for travels to Cardiff.

Onward Travel Options

While Skewen station itself may not provide hustling cycle hire options or on-site taxis, its close connectivity to local bus services more than compensates for this. If rail replacement services are required, clear guidance directs passengers to temporary bus locations such as near The Colliers Arms Pub or Sweet Dreams Bed Shop. The original bus stops are reinstated on New Road, making for simple and swift transitions.
